RE: [PATCH] net: phy: marvell: logical vs bitwise OR typo
From: Dan Carpenter > Sent: 04 August 2017 09:17 > This was supposed to be a bitwise OR but there is a || vs | typo. > > Fixes: 864dc729d528 ("net: phy: marvell: Refactor m88e1121 RGMII delay > configuration") > Signed-off-by: Dan Carpenter> > diff --git a/drivers/net/phy/marvell.c b/drivers/net/phy/marvell.c > index 361fe9927ef2..15cbcdba618a 100644 > --- a/drivers/net/phy/marvell.c > +++ b/drivers/net/phy/marvell.c > @@ -83,7 +83,7 @@ > #define MII_88E1121_PHY_MSCR_REG 21 > #define MII_88E1121_PHY_MSCR_RX_DELAYBIT(5) > #define MII_88E1121_PHY_MSCR_TX_DELAYBIT(4) > -#define MII_88E1121_PHY_MSCR_DELAY_MASK (~(BIT(5) || BIT(4))) > +#define MII_88E1121_PHY_MSCR_DELAY_MASK (~(BIT(5) | BIT(4))) Wouldn't: +#define MII_88E1121_PHY_MSCR_DELAY_MASK (~(MII_88E1121_PHY_MSCR_RX_DELAY | MII_88E1121_PHY_MSCR_TX_DELAY)) be more correct? If a little long? Actually the ~ looks odd here Reads code Kill the define and explicitly mask off the two values just before conditionally setting them. David
